WebJan 17, 2024 · For commercial trucks, USDOT Numbers must be readily legible during the day from a minimum distance of 50 feet, with a minimum height of two inches. These numbers are most often displayed on the doors of the vehicle to meet the requirement that the number is displayed on the power unit, on both sides of the CMV. WebDec 5, 2014 · To get a USDOT number, new applicants must register online via the Unified Registration System. As of December 12, 2015, paper registration forms are no longer … By law, your company is required to register for a USDOT Number and display it on all your commercial motor vehicles (CMVs) power units and intermodal equipment chassis. A company official can apply for a DOT Registration online at:http://www.fmcsa.dot.gov/registration.
